II. Opportunities for Botany Games
1. Increased Engagement and Motivation:
By incorporating interactive elements and gamification techniques, botany games can boost students engagement and motivation. This, in turn, leads to improved learning outcomes.
2. Accessibility:
Botany games can make plant biology more accessible to individuals who may not have the opportunity to study botany in a traditional classroom setting.
3. Collaborative Learning:
Botany games can facilitate collaborative learning by encouraging students to work together to solve problems and achieve common goals.
III. The Future of Education through Botany Games
1. Personalized Learning:
Botany games can adapt to individual learners needs, providing personalized experiences that cater to different learning styles and pace.
2. RealWorld Applications:
Integrating realworld examples into botany games can help students connect theoretical knowledge with practical applications, making learning more meaningful.
3. Lifelong Learning:
Botany games can promote a love for plant biology that extends beyond the classroom, fostering lifelong learning and a deeper apciation for the natural world.
